Job Description
he Admissions Nurse is responsible for admitting all new patients/residents to the facility while ensuring the nursing operational standards of the facility are met in accordance with current federal, state and local standards governing the facility, and as may be directed by the Director of Nursing Services or her designee, to ensure that the highest degree of quality care is maintained at all times.


LTC/STR experience


Good Assessment Skills Required


Qualifications:


  • Must have knowledge of care planning, EMR & MDS.
  • Positive attitude toward the elderly and sick.
  • Must show ability to read and write in a legible and understandable manner.
  • Must be able to demonstrate leadership and supervisory skills.
  • Prior experience a plus
  • Must be knowledgeable of nursing and medical practices. These include procedures, laws, regulations and guidelines governing long-term care.
  • Must speak and understand English.
  • Must be at least 18 years of age.
  • Must be a Registered Nurse in good standing and meet all applicable federal and state licenser requirements.


Essential Job Functions


Administrative Function: Duties


  • Perform head to toe assessment of new residents.
  • Complete all paperwork for the Nursing Admission Assessment.
  • Ensure all paperwork for the admission is complete and signed off on.
  • Completes the Pressure Ulcer Risk Assessment / Braden Scale. If high risk ensures all preventative measures are implemented.
  • Administer 1st dose of PPD within 24 hrs and records on Immunization Record and Med sheet.
  • Must have strong communication skills.
  • Enter all data into Electronic Medical Record.
  • Obtain orders from MD and ensures accuracy of Admission Orders in EMR.
  • Comply with all state requirements and facility policies, procedures and standards of conduct.
  • Establish and maintain communication processes with all patient care.
  • Completes the Admission Nursing Note.
  • Ensure Initial/Interim Care plans are put in place. Fall Risk, Skin Alt-Potential, Pain-specific resident conditions (pressure ulcer, post-op, infection, etc).
  • Reports to the RN Supervisor on duty.
  • Obtain consents: Pneumovax / Flu and places in the patients’ chart.
  • Have the ability to assess, plan, implement and evaluate nursing care according to the individualized needs.
  • Complete the Fall Risk Assessment and intervention care plans as indicated (sensors, alarms, etc).
  • Must meet all new residents/patients upon admission.
  • Communicate and collaborate with the interdisciplinary team and or physicians.
